Fitocracy
Hi, we're Richard and Brian and we're currently building Fitocracy. Fitocracy is a web/mobile gaming site that is designed to make fitness and health a funner experience. We became very good friends in college due to a common interest in fitness and bodybuilding. After working in corporations for a few years, we both decided to start a technology company together.
Due to our backgrounds in fitness, we wanted to focus our energy toward how technology can make it a better experience. Only later did we find out we both also grew up playing a bunch of geeky RPGs. And that was our aha! moment.
Gaming mechanics are fast becoming the story of 2010 and for good reason - they make things funner and can significantly affect user behavior. Fitocracy will be a game layer on top of users' fitness activities that will help motivate them to improve their fitness while letting them have fun at the same time.
Our initial target audience:
- Tech savvy
- Likely owns a smart phone
- Active on Facebook and/or Twitter
- Age 17-40
- Has an interest in fitness (getting started or already active)
- Would like to increase motivation for fitness and/or enhance the experience
- Has a very basic understanding of fitness & nutrition (in other words, not completely clueless)
- Has experience playing games in the past, either via phone, video game console, computer, etc
The logo should:
- Include the word "Fitocracy" in it
- Convey a sense of playfulness and fun, but not overly "cartoony"
- Convey a sense of activity / fitness
- An accompanying image with the text is not strictly necessary but preferred. Ideally this would be something we could use as the icon for a mobile app/favicon
- Color scheme should be bold but simple. Maximum of two colors involved, gradients are ok on a limited basis.
- Site logos we are fans of: Foursquare, Gowalla, DailyBurn, scvngr, 37signals, Skype, Arcaplay, Shopify, FanPop
